PMIC LED drivers are specifically designed to power and control light-emitting diodes (LEDs) efficiently. These drivers regulate the current and voltage supplied to the LEDs, ensuring consistent brightness, color accuracy, and reliability in LED lighting applications such as automotive lighting, backlighting, and architectural lighting.
